Abstract

1,258,327. Controlling burners. MULLARD Ltd. 9 May, 1969, No. 23763/69. Heading F4T. Gas monitoring and controlling apparatus comprises a solenoid operable gas valve V which, when opened, allows a stream of gas to pass to a burner B, said solenoid being energizable by a current flowing through a semi-conductor switch SCR when the switch is triggered, ignition of the gas producing an ionization current which allows the switch SCR to be triggered, whilst in the absence of flame, after an initial finite time period to allow ignition of the gas, the switch is prevented from being triggered, thereby closing the valve V and cutting off the gas supply. The solenoid of valve V is energized if triggering of the switch SCR takes place before 90 degrees of each positive half-cycle when an A.C. voltage is connected across L and N, and a phase advance circuit formed by capacitor C3 and resistors R6 and R7 ensures that the current applied to the trigger electrode of switch SCR, which may be a thyristor or a triac, is 90 degrees advanced with respect to its anode voltage. Three npn transistors TR1, TR2, TR3 are connected in cascade such that when TR1 is conducting, TR2 and TR3 are respectively non- conducting and conducting, and vice versa, and SCR is only triggered when TR3 is non-conducting. On applying the A.C. voltage, SCR is triggered at the beginning of the first positive half-cycle, thus opening valve V and initiating gas flow. The presence of capacitor C1 renders TR1 initially non-conducting, but as C1 becomes charged, TR1 begins to conduct and thus divert current from the base of TR2, which therefore does not conduct until progressively later in each positive half-cycle. Thus SCR is not triggered until later in the half-cycle, allowing a capacitor C4 to first of all charge, and then discharge through SCR when this triggers. This discharge through a transformer T causes a spark between the ignition electrode I and the burner B. If the gas ignites, the resulting ionization current flows by way of a monitoring electrode M and resistor R3 to the base of TR1. This current is phase retarded by a capacitor C2 such that it opposes the bias current to TR1 during the first part of a positive half-cycle, thus allowing SCR to be triggered in this period. In this way, when the gas is ignited valve V is kept open and since capacitor C4 does not charge, no spark occurs. If the gas does not ignite, or if the flame is extinguished, C1 charges, rendering TR1 fully conducting and TR2 non-conducting. Thus, SCR fails to trigger, the valve V closes and the system becomes "locked out". The sequence may be re-started either by briefly disconnecting the A.C. supply, or by discharging C1 through a switch placed in parallel with it.
